How do we plan a perfectly relaxing 14 day Sri Lanka itinerary?

The absolute biggest secret to a highly relaxing two week holiday is aggressively limiting your transit times. Do not try to conquer the entire massive island. Pick exactly four base locations and simply take incredibly easy day trips.

A beautifully cleanly paced route perfectly starts with three days in the Cultural Triangle followed by strictly three days exploring the Kandy and Ella mountains ending with a highly peaceful entire week exclusively on the pristine southern beaches.
